Roon Remote freezes on start on Pixel 6 Pro with Android 12

App freezes before starting completely.
Closing app and restarting a number of times will eventually get the app to work.
The freeze can happen at any point before the UI has been completely loaded e.g. the bottom bar may appear then the app will freeze.
Sometimes the error message ‘Error loading saved page’ is displayed, and then generally the app will work even though the error message is shown.

Additionally, seeing the ADB log from your Android device would help, you can use the below instructions to capture this:

Connect your PC to Android phone and install ADB (instructions are here (all platforms)). Then:

  1. Type adb shell in terminal
  2. Type logcat v (ref: http://developer.android.com/tools/help/logcat.html)
  3. Reproduce the problem and let terminal print logs for 3-5 more seconds
  4. Select output from the moment you started the reproduction of the bug till the very end
  5. Upload the log here:
